Transaction aed81d7525f194f7e8b148ebd9a2ada99acb47f166c268f6c5f99aafe05466d6
1 Input
1 Output
-
aed81d7525f194f7e8b148ebd9a2ada99acb47f166c268f6c5f99aafe05466d6:0
- value
- 21307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ca18b4d213b71f24b55c1a91ad2a7708a098e528 OP_EQUAL
- address
- 3L7c1vHEySKaMd3QqcQA151h2s8rD925h1